Understanding Wild Symbols: From Classic to Cutting-Edge
Wild symbols originated in traditional slot machines as simple substitutes for other symbols to complete winning paylines. Their initial design was straightforward: a symbol, often a joker or a specific thematic image, that could stand in for missing icons. This basic functionality, however, has been significantly refined in online variants, giving rise to complex mechanics that serve both entertainment and strategic purposes.
For example, in a standard slot, a wild might simply substitute for a valuable combination, but in more advanced games, wilds can expand to cover multiple positions, trigger free spins, or even activate bonus rounds. This complexity not only heightens player engagement but also influences overall game volatility and payout potential.

Emerging Trends and Innovations in Wild Symbol Mechanics
The evolution of wild symbols isn’t static; developers are continuously experimenting with new mechanics to keep the experience fresh:
- Wild Multipliers: Wilds that multiply the payouts they contribute to, sometimes stacking for exponential rewards.
- Expanding and Stacked Wilds: Wilds that cover entire reels or multiple positions and appear in stacks, increasing winning potential.
- Moving Wilds: Wild symbols that shift positions across reels, often during free spins, heightening suspense.
- Wild Wheels and Random Wilds: Features where wilds are randomly added to reels or appear during bonus features, adding unpredictability.
Such innovations are often reflected in the latest high-profile releases, underlining the importance of wilds not just as mere substitutes but as pivotal game mechanics.
Case Studies: Wilds Driving Player Engagement
| Game Title | Wild Feature | Impact on RTP | Player Reception |
|---|---|---|---|
| Starburst | Expanding Wilds that fill entire reels during free spins | ~96.09% | High popularity, iconic among casual players |
| Gonzo’s Quest | Wilds as Falling Symbols with Avalanche feature | ~96% | Critically acclaimed for innovative mechanics |
| Book of Dead | Special expanding symbols acting as wilds during free spins | ~96.21% | Continues to attract high RTP-seeking players |
These examples highlight how wild integrations influence both the mathematical design of a game and its market success.
